Remove the QtSensors 5.0 import
The gesture tests that were part of the sensors2 unit test have been retained. The tilt sensor tests were not, though they could be used as a base to make a unit test for the new tilt sensor class. Change any existing imports to use QtMobility.sensors 1.3. Change-Id: I8a7130b3c73980fdd577e96c10aecda15e79f8b2 Reviewed-by: Lorn Potter <lorn.potter@gmail.com>
